I moved into these apts.

because of the cheap price against the better judgement of people I know.

I regretted it.

There was a SEVERE flea investation in my entire building which resulted in me being eaten alive by fleas.

I had over 70 bites on my body before they even decided to do something about it.

They bombed my apt.

3 times which didn't work and then said they were sand fleas and that there was nothing they could do about it! The noise level was horrible, loud young kids fighting and partying all of the time.

The office staff was friendly but pretty much called me a liar about the fleas till I captured some and brought them in for them to see.

Later found out they lost all of my rent money too.

The construction of the apts.

was horrible as well, and I ended up breaking my lease and moving out a month later.

There was also a spider and bug investation in my apartment as well.

I later got the whole story that the previous resident had exotic plants which had invested soil and thats where the bug investation came from...

Only live here if you want to be lied to and if you want to deal woth lots of noise and bugs!
